Output 31c40c999aa4dbd93f016ed308e555aa5ae8df9ec786a34ce70da03a9f2acae2:1

value
1042940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80c70b3d876707e2111f8f82c0aee0888b1abe92 OP_EQUAL
address
3DRvruoXu1R96JPeyRJV7tvhx7QVCih3zv
transaction
31c40c999aa4dbd93f016ed308e555aa5ae8df9ec786a34ce70da03a9f2acae2
spent
true